Hi,

I am trying to determine which pro license I need, to achieve my desired site functionality. I am planning to use a combination of WordPress Network, S2Member Pro and BuddyPress. I am creating a membership site where users can either: (1) register for free and later add products (one-time or subscription based) or (2) register for paid membership for access to subscription based products.

Upon registration confirmation, I would like to automatically create a child site for the registered user. These child sites will be administered by the WordPress network admin (plugins, theme, etc.), but would allow the user to manage their profile, subscriptions and product purchases.

Users would register and login via the main site and then be redirected to their corresponding child site, upon authentication. I don’t think these child sites will need to install S2Member, as I would like the membership to be handled via the main site.

It seems the Unlimited License is recommended for use with Multisite when the network admin controls the child sites. But is this to allow S2Member to be installed on those child sites? In my case, I don’t think I need S2Member on any child sites.

Also, because the child sites are created automatically when a user is activated, is this seen as the user creating a child site? It seems that the Network Support License is recommended when a users can create a child site. But in my case, the user has very little control over the child site and would not be able to install S2Member on his child site.

Can you recommend which license to purchase for my uses?

If you’re using WordPress MultiSite, you only need a standard s2Member Single-Site License for that. You only need an s2Member Unlimited-Site license if you’re installing s2Member in multiple installations. You need a Blog Farm license for if you’re selling the ability to create subsites to Users.
